Storms raise NID reservoirs to a nine-year high

(Jan. 5, 2023) The latest series of storms has brought ample amounts of snow and rain to the Nevada Irrigation District water system.

As of Jan. 4, the District’s reservoir storage is 117 percent of a nine-year average. The reservoirs are at 80 percent of capacity with storage of 215,473 acre-feet of water.  

Total precipitation at Bowman Lake is above average. As of January 4, NID has measured 38.21 inches of precipitation, which is 142 percent of average for this time of year.
